asiafish Posted October 29, 2013 Share #1710 Posted October 29, 2013 M Monochrom with a 1963 Russian Jupiter 3. Most of these shots were take wide-open at f/1.5, but the few taken stopped down are obvious. This lens was lovingly rebuilt and tuned by Brian Sweeney and is an absolute delight on the M Monochrom. By far my cheapest, but also favorite lens.
